- In article <1993Jan25.063603.9759@erenj.com> mbernar@erenj.com
- (Marcelino Bernardo) writes:
- >On this subject: Is there a FAQ or a person who could answer if Dungeon
- >Master, Falcon, Pha$ar etc. would break if I upgrade my 1040STf to TOS 2.06?
- >A TOS 2.06 compatibility list would be nice.
-
- If I remember correctly, Dungeon Master used direct DMA for it's disk access
- (BAD!) and so doesn't care what TOS version you have and thus will probably
- work fine. Not that using TOS to load should make a difference.
-
- Falcon is file based but may or may not work depending on whether
- it loads to an absolute address since that address may be in use by TOS.
